The last stage of Erikson's eight life crises is the integrity versus despair stage. According to Erikson, in late adulthood, people reflect on their lives and either feel a sense of satisfaction or a sense of failure. Those who feel proud of their accomplishments achieve a sense of integrity, while those who are not successful may feel despair and bitterness.
